Spartacus: Gods of the Arena (2011) is a visceral, high-octane six-episode prequel that successfully expanded the Spartacus universe while its lead star, Andy Whitfield, sought treatment for cancer. It is widely praised for maintaining—and in some cases surpassing—the stylistic intensity and dramatic grit of the first season, Blood and Sand. Plot & Character Dynamics

Set approximately five years before Spartacus' arrival, the story focuses on the ambitious Quintus Lentulus Batiatus (John Hannah) as he schemes to elevate his family’s ludus in Capua.

Gannicus (Dustin Clare): The centerpiece of the season is the original champion of the House of Batiatus. Unlike the stoic Spartacus, Gannicus is a charismatic, cocky hedonist who treats the arena as his personal stage. Fans often rank him as a favorite for his "reckless nature" and impressive blindfolded combat skills.

Batiatus & Lucretia: The prequel sheds light on the origins of the ruthless power couple. John Hannah delivers a masterful performance, portraying Batiatus' desperate climb out of his father's shadow.

Supporting Backstories: The series provides essential context for fan-favorites like Oenomaus (showing his transition from fighter to doctore), Crixus (his arrival as an undisciplined recruit), and Ashur (explaining his injury and bitterness toward Crixus). Phase 1: Understanding Subtitle Compatibility

Before downloading subtitles, it is crucial to understand how video files and subtitle files interact.

  1. The Video Container: A 720p video file usually comes in formats like .mkv, .mp4, or .avi. While .mkv files often have subtitles embedded inside them, .mp4 and .avi files usually require an external subtitle file.
  2. The Subtitle Format: The industry standard for external subtitles is the .srt (SubRip) file. It is a simple text file containing the dialogue and timestamps. It is compatible with almost all modern media players (VLC, MPC-HC, Plex, Smart TVs).

Note on "Installation": You do not "install" subtitles like you would a software program. You simply download the file and place it in the same folder as your video file, or "hardcode" it into the video file if you plan to watch it on a device that doesn't support external files.
